๐Ÿงฌ Your Body Has a Built-In Healing Signal That Declines as You Age โ€” And Scientists Are Studying How to Bring It Back
Here's something wild. Inside your mitochondria (the tiny power plants in every cell), there's a hidden code that produces a protective molecule called Humanin. It was discovered in 2001 by researchers looking for something that could shield brain cells from Alzheimer's damage. Turns out, your mitochondria aren't just making energy โ€” they're sending survival signals to the rest of your body.
What makes Humanin fascinating is how it works. When your cells are under stress, Humanin essentially blocks the self-destruct sequence. It stops a protein called BAX from triggering cell death, which is a big deal for your brain, your heart, and your metabolism. It also improves insulin sensitivity and reduces oxidative stress. Think of it as your body's built-in "don't give up" message from your mitochondria to your cells.
Here's what researchers have found so far ๐Ÿ‘‡
โœ… People who live past 100 have naturally higher levels of Humanin in their blood compared to everyone else
โœ… Humanin levels drop significantly as you age, which tracks with the rise in age-related diseases
โœ… A synthetic version called HNG is roughly 1,000 times more potent than the natural form and has shown cardioprotective and neuroprotective effects in preclinical models
The idea that your mitochondria are doing more than just making energy โ€” that they're actually broadcasting protective peptide signals โ€” is still a relatively new concept in science. And it raises a big question worth thinking about.
